Hawaiʻi Poet Laureate Lee A. Tonouchi wen go lose his mom in one tragic car accident when he was 2. He remembahs his family nevah really talked about her death. Everybody just held in their grief and carried on. Later on in life, Lee discovered that writing about da people you lose can actually be cathartic, healing, and help make it OK for oddah people to…
